Required information [The following information applies to the questions displayed below] Sigfusson Supplies reported beginning inventory of 150 units, for a total cost of $3,000. The company had the following transactions during the month: January 6 Sold 45 units on account at a selling price of $30 per unit. January 9 Bought 35 units on account at a cost of $20 per unit. January 11 Sold 35 units on account at a selling price of $35 per unit. January 19 Sold 45 units on account at a selling price of $40 per unit. January 27 Bought 35 units on account at a cost of $20 per unit. January 31 Counted inventory and determined that 60 units were on hand. 3-a. What is the dollar amount of shrinkage that you were able to determine in periodic inventory system? 3-b. What is the dollar amount of shrinkage that you were able to determine in perpetual inventory system
